A little tid-bit from the Cleaning Corner to help you with cleaning around the house:
- *The best way to dust blinds: Close them, then wipe up and down with an old dryer sheet. It’ll create anti-static barrier that helps prevent dust from building up again.
- *To clean glass and mirrors, use coffee filters, not paper towels. They leave no streaks or lint — and they’re cheap.
- *Vinegar and water are a great deodorizer for a musty bathroom. Spray your shower down as you’re getting out. It really absorbs the odors, and the smell of vinegar goes away in an hour.
- *To clean your microwave oven, microwave a cup of water with some baking soda in it until it’s boiling. That eliminates odors and makes it super easy to wipe away all that stuck-on stuff.

For years I watched my father use glass cleaner on the carpet to loosen up stains or take them out almost entirely. It made no sense to me as a child but now that I’m older and now that i have used it myself i can say that it works great on a decent range of stains.
I do believe its called Sprayway class cleaner, it has a pink bow on the can, and woman in a maids outfit of some sort. Works great for me, hope you find it useful
